    Thee Sacred Souls formed in April 2019, composed of bassist Sal Samano, drummer Alex Garcia, and singer Josh Lane. [1] [4] [5] Garcia and Samano met in San Diego in 2018, forming an instrumental oldies band. [6] [7] They met Lane a few months later, and he joined as a vocalist for the group.

    The live streaming of video games is an activity where people broadcast themselves playing games to a live audience online. [1] The practice became popular in the mid-2010s on the US-based site Twitch, before growing to YouTube, Facebook, China-based sites Huya Live, DouYu, and Bilibili, and other services.
